Transaction a23cf107eab0df22a5424af69ec7980920f35be40cc4ccc0425df8f1d4b9a4a8

2 Input
2 Outputs
  • a23cf107eab0df22a5424af69ec7980920f35be40cc4ccc0425df8f1d4b9a4a8:0
  • value  5000000
    address  3CtGhs8PHYQFp77Kz1c3vePMB4NZryeSDU
  • a23cf107eab0df22a5424af69ec7980920f35be40cc4ccc0425df8f1d4b9a4a8:1
  • value  2639742
    address  3NB8CbnFhSBkAzpERwStR59fHPGfP32XQ7